An intense, 12-year-old single grain Scotch whisky from Port Dundas was matured in a refill barrel since July 2004, before it was bottled in May 2017 by Douglas Laing for the Clan Denny range. This Port Dundas 12-Year-Old from cask 11762 is non-chill filtered, of natural color & is one of only 290 bottles. It has a slightly floral birth with notes of honeyed apple, brown sugar & fragrant vanilla; while a bold life adds notes of buttery toffee, pecans, banana & spicy oak; that led to a death of medium length with notes of maple & sweet cereal with banana.
